    Uganda Cranes: Paul Put rues missed chances

    Uganda Cranes coach Paul Put says his team deserved more after a 1-1 draw with Tanzania in their AFCON Group C encounter with Tanzania ON Saturday.

    The Cranes had a chance to win it late but Allan Okello sent his penalty over the bar in added time.

    Uche Ikpeazu Mubiru had leveled matters off the bench after Simon Msuva’s opener for the Taifa Stars.

    “I think we didn’t deserve a draw. I think we had more opportunities. If you look at the ball possession, we had more of it,” said Put after the game.

    “We also missed a penalty which is very painful but that is a part of football. We have a very young team so my responsibility is also to build a team for 2027 because we are the host country.”

    After two matches, Uganda sit bottom of the group with just a point to show and face Nigeria on Tuesday in their last group game.

    The top two teams of each group, along with the best four third-placed teams, advance to the round of 16.

    Put added: “I spoke to the players and informed that they we need to keep the belief. You have to play until the last game. Yes we are disappointed, but we need to reset the mindset and prepare for the match against Nigeria which we know will not be easy.”

    Nigeria are through to the knockout having beaten Tunisia 3-2.
